Eaton Cutler-Hammer's PDG22M0015TFFJ is a molded case circuit breaker, engineered for dependable circuit protection. Operating at a rated voltage of 600 VAC, this unit effectively handles a current rating of 15 A. It is classified under Class A, indicative of its application suitability.

This breaker integrates a T298 trip type, ensuring accurate response to overloads and faults. The standard line and load terminals make installation straightforward, accommodating diverse wiring configurations. An interrupt rating of 65 KAIC at 480 V AC enhances its safety profile, allowing it to mitigate potential short-circuit events effectively.

The device is constructed with two poles and falls under frame type 2, indicating its specific physical dimensions and mounting capabilities. Designed for versatile applications, it can operate in environments with storage humidity levels up to 80% without condensation. Additionally, it supports installations at altitudes up to 1000 MSL, expanding its usability across various settings.
